Overall this is a brilliant route but unfortunately we can't recommend due to a safety issue.
The route passes quiet woodlands, horse yards and pretty residential areas until it reaches the coast line. The views from Leigh on Sea looking out to the sea are beautiful. A real treat at the end of this route.

Really enjoyed this walk from Rayleigh out to leigh on sea. We passed through some lovely farm paths out of town and forests as well. The main issue we had was getting across a busy dual carriageway where it said the path was. We crossed it but there was a lot of traffic. Once we passed that and headed out of town to leigh on sea and it was lovely to get to the beach.

This route as currently shown involves (in my opinion) an unsafe crossing of the A127 - a very busy dual carriageway.
